blockly > BlockDragger > getNewLocationAfterDrag_

Metoda BlockDragger.getNewLocationAfterDrag_()

Oblicza delta przeciągnięcia i nowe wartości lokalizacji po przeciągnięciu bryły.

Podpis:

protected getNewLocationAfterDrag_(currentDragDeltaXY: Coordinate): {
        delta: Coordinate;
        newLocation: Coordinate;
    };

Parametry

Parametr Typ Opis
currentDragDeltaXY Współrzędny Odległość (w jednostkach pikseli) od początku przeciągania wskaźnika.

Zwraca:

{ delta: Współrzędny; newLocation: Współrzędny; }

Nowa lokalizacja po przeciągnięciu. Delta znajduje się w jednostkach obszaru roboczego. newLocation to nowa współrzędna miejsce, w którym powinna się znaleźć bryła.